网站大量收购独家精品文档,联系QQ:2885784924

项目六 解决温标转换问题3认识程序和程序设计语言说课稿2024-2025学年高一上学期高中信息技术必修一第三单元沪科版(2019).docx

项目六 解决温标转换问题3认识程序和程序设计语言说课稿2024-2025学年高一上学期高中信息技术必修一第三单元沪科版(2019).docx

  1. 1、本文档共4页,可阅读全部内容。
  2. 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多

项目六解决温标转换问题3认识程序和程序设计语言说课稿2024-2025学年高一上学期高中信息技术必修一第三单元沪科版(2019)

科目

授课时间节次

--年—月—日(星期——)第—节

指导教师

授课班级、授课课时

授课题目

(包括教材及章节名称)

项目六解决温标转换问题3认识程序和程序设计语言说课稿2024-2025学年高一上学期高中信息技术必修一第三单元沪科版(2019)

课程基本信息

1.课程名称:认识程序和程序设计语言

2.教学年级和班级:高一(1)班

3.授课时间:2024年10月15日星期一上午第二节课

4.教学时数:1课时

核心素养目标

1.培养学生的计算思维,通过程序设计活动,提升逻辑推理和问题解决能力。

2.强化学生的算法意识,理解程序的基本结构,学会用程序描述问题。

3.培养学生的信息意识,认识到程序在现代社会中的广泛应用和重要性。

4.提升学生的技术伦理意识,认识到编程活动中的社会责任和规范。

学习者分析

1.学生已经掌握了基本的计算机操作和基础的信息技术知识,如文字处理、网络浏览等。但在本节课中,学生可能对程序设计语言的概念和编程的基本原理还不够熟悉,需要从基础开始引导。

2.学生的学习兴趣可能因个体差异而异,一部分学生对编程有浓厚的兴趣,愿意尝试和实践;而另一部分学生可能对编程感到陌生和畏惧,需要通过具体案例和互动来激发他们的兴趣。学生的能力方面,部分学生可能具备一定的逻辑思维能力,能够快速理解编程逻辑;而部分学生可能逻辑思维能力较弱,需要更多的指导和练习。学习风格上,学生既有倾向于动手实践的操作型学习者,也有偏好理论学习的理论型学习者。

3.学生可能遇到的困难和挑战包括:对程序设计语言的语法理解困难、难以将实际问题转化为程序逻辑、编程过程中调试错误的耐心和细致度不足等。此外,编程思维和算法思维的培养可能需要较长时间,学生可能需要通过持续的练习和教师的耐心指导来逐步克服这些困难。

教学资源

-软件资源:编程软件(如Scratch、PythonIDLE、VisualStudioCode等)

-硬件资源:计算机设备、投影仪、交互式白板

-课程平台:学校信息技术教学平台

-信息化资源:在线编程教程、教学视频、编程实例代码库

-教学手段:PPT演示、实物展示、小组合作、编程练习

教学过程设计

(一)导入环节(5分钟)

1.创设情境:播放一段简单的动画,让学生观察动画的制作过程,引导学生思考动画背后的技术。

2.提出问题:动画是如何制作出来的?我们需要什么样的工具和技术?

3.引入课题:今天我们将学习程序和程序设计语言,了解它们在动画制作中的应用。

(二)讲授新课(20分钟)

1.程序的概念(5分钟)

-介绍程序的定义和特点。

-通过实例说明程序在解决问题中的作用。

2.程序设计语言(10分钟)

-介绍常见的程序设计语言,如Python、Java等。

-讲解编程语言的组成要素,如变量、数据类型、运算符等。

3.程序的基本结构(5分钟)

-介绍程序的基本结构,如顺序结构、选择结构、循环结构。

-通过实例演示如何使用这些结构解决问题。

(三)巩固练习(10分钟)

1.练习编写简单的程序(5分钟)

-学生跟随教师的示范,编写一个简单的程序,如计算器。

-教师巡视指导,纠正学生编写程序中的错误。

2.小组讨论(5分钟)

-学生分成小组,讨论如何使用程序设计语言解决实际问题。

-各小组派代表分享讨论成果,教师点评并给予指导。

(四)课堂提问(5分钟)

1.教师提问:什么是程序设计语言?请举例说明程序在生活中的应用。

2.学生回答问题,教师点评并总结。

(五)师生互动环节(5分钟)

1.教师提问:在学习过程中,大家遇到了哪些困难?如何解决?

2.学生回答问题,教师针对学生提出的问题进行解答。

3.教师总结:学习程序设计语言需要耐心和细致,希望大家能够积极面对困难,不断进步。

(六)核心素养能力的拓展要求(5分钟)

1.鼓励学生参加编程比赛,提升自己的编程能力。

2.引导学生关注编程在各个领域的应用,如人工智能、大数据等。

3.培养学生的创新精神和团队合作能力,让学生在编程实践中发挥自己的创意。

教学过程流程环节:

1.导入环节(5分钟)

2.讲授新课(20分钟)

-程序的概念(5分钟)

-程序设计语言(10分钟)

-程序的基本结构(5分钟)

3.巩固练习(10分钟)

-练习编写简单的程序(5分钟)

-小组讨论(5分钟)

4.课堂提问(5分钟)

5.师生互动环节(5分钟)

6.核心素养能力的拓展要求(5分钟)

用时:5+20+10+5+5+5=45分钟

学生学习效果

1.理解程序设计

您可能关注的文档

文档评论(0)

老师驿站 + 关注
官方认证
内容提供者

专业做教案,有问题私聊我

认证主体莲池区卓方网络服务部
IP属地河北
统一社会信用代码/组织机构代码
92130606MA0GFXTU34

1亿VIP精品文档

相关文档